MOTHERS can enjoy a day of pampering and cupcakes on a heritage railway this weekend.
The Weardale Railway, in County Durham, will run special services on Sunday to celebrate Mother’s Day.
Children on board the train, dubbed the Cupcake Express, between Bishop Auckland and Stanhope, can decorate cupcakes for their mothers, who will receive a glass of sparkling wine.
Tickets cost £13 for adults, £6 for children under 12, and under-fives travel free.
For £17 for adults and £8 for children, passengers can also enjoy an afternoon tea with sandwiches, scones and cakes.
Trains leave Stanhope at 1.15pm and Bishop Auckland 2.45pm.
